Larval Host Plants:
Antheua servula Drury, 1773: Vigna radiata (Fabaceae) (Robinson et al. 2010).

Similiar species:
List of Antheua Walker, 1855 known from India.
Antheua lignosa (Walker, 1856), India (Uttarakhand, Maharashtra, Tamil Nadu (Nilgiri Hills)).
Antheua servula (Drury, 1773), India (Himachal Pradesh, Uttarakhand, Bihar, Chhattisgarh, Madhya Pradesh, Maharashtra, Tamil Nadu (Nilgiri Hills)); Myanmar; Sri Lanka.
